    Default Setup max. characters for product description (not for product name)

    Hello,
    I have a problem with adding large code into product description. When number of characters (i guess) grow up the limit its truncate the code + change layout of the page (search box relocating to the button of the page). So i guess the problem is in the number of characters that aloud by zencart? Here is a link to the site:

    Wow! Embedding a table with eleven other complete product info pages each including attributes into the description field of one product? Perhaps you should consider the code changes to allow attributes in the product listing, and make the multi-unit combo a subcategory, with the whole combo one product and individual units other products. The required code has been discussed in the forum.

    Product info pages are designed to stand alone, not be nested inside other info pages. This causes HTML/CSS errors, which might not interfere with your site's functioning, but are never good to have - they can interfere with search engines indexing your site, for one thing.
    Validating your site shows 183 HTML errors. Most of these are relatively minor, but they add up, and many of them are caused by this nesting creating duplicate CSS id's.

    The page you reference actually does not work correctly (or at least consistently); if you add the main product to the cart, it adds one of the first element instead (at least, after one element has already been added; I didn't add the main product first). Also, there is no indication of which items have been selected unless you go to look at the cart page.

    Do you want the customer to choose extra elements beyond the multi set, or choose elements without necessarily buying the multi set? Various setups are possible depending on your organizational desires.
    I think you would be better served by setting up attributes for the elements so they can be selected and deselected visibly before one "add" action puts them all in the cart. You can go back from the cart and edit selections if you want to.
    If you want the multi set to be optional, put that in as an attribute and make the product "priced by attributes".
